Friday June 28 - Saxon Church in Bradford-on-Avon

Next on our tour is a stop at the little town of Bradford-on-Avon. We take photos of the little "lock-up" (jail) on the bridge and the little Saxon church of St. Laurence, which is still in use today for worship services. We buy scones and drinks for an al fresco lunch in the park.
